This would have been the weekend the NHL’s biggest and brightest stars would have descended into South Florida for a few days of rest, relaxation and some hockey.

Oh well.

The Panthers hope to play host to the 2022 NHL All-Star Weekend after the 2021 version was cancelled due to the pandemic — and all the restrictions which have come with holding this season at all.

So, instead of stargazing in Fort Lauderdale and Sunrise, we will have to settle for watching the Panthers play a two-game set in Detroit this weekend.

It’ll have to do.
